The word Panda has 2 syllables: pan-da. Syllable division helps in understanding the word's structure, improving both pronunciation and spelling. This technique is especially useful for students and language learners who are mastering English phonetics.
A large black-and-white bear-like mammal native to China. It has distinctive black patches around its eyes, over its ears, and across its round body.
